    No, AVITA Medical does not pay dividends at this time.

    AVITA Medical Inc listed on the ASX on 24 June 2020.

    Yes, as well as being listed on the ASX, AVITA Medical Inc is listed on the US Nasdaq where it trades under the ticker NASDAQ: RCEL.

    About Avita Medical

    AVITA Medical Inc (ASX: AVH) is a healthcare company specialising in regenerative medicine. It is best known for its RECELL system, a burn treatment device that creates 'spray-on skin' from a patient's own skin cells within 30 minutes, avoiding or reducing the need for skin grafts.

    The product was originally invented and patented by Western Australian doctor and clinical professor Fiona Wood in 1993. 

    RECELL is approved for use in Australia, Europe, Canada, China, the Middle East, and Africa. It is also approved for treating adult patients in the US. As well as burns, AVITA Medical has evidence of RECELL's effectiveness for additional skin applications, such as treating chronic and traumatic wounds, scar revision, and vitiligo. 

    AVITA Medical Inc is domiciled and also listed on the US Nasdaq where it trades under the ticker NASDAQ: RCEL.
